Use a Wedge Tool and the Long Reach Tool

Car lockouts can occur due to various reasons. Some are due to human error, while others are technical. Whatever the reason, you need to do everything possible to stop such events from happening in the first place. Fortunately, there are a few tools you have on hand to prevent getting locked out of your vehicle.

One option is to make use of a wedge to create a gap between the door frame and the body of the vehicle. This lets you slide a rod or straightened wire clothes hanger through the gap, which allows you to activate the inner door handle or lock button. However, this method isn't easy to maneuver through an area that is tight.

An alternative to this is to buy a tool with a long reach designed for car lockouts. Many such tools include a sleeve that is flexible that can be used to protect the paint, weather stripping and edges of the door from being damaged during a lockout. The sleeve can also protect your hands and fingers while using a long-reach tool.

These tools are bent into common configurations so that they can be used instantly for most situations. Some tools are even a contrasting colour to aid in their identification in dim light. Call for Help

Being locked out of your car is not only frustrating, it's also risky. If you attempt to unlock car keys your car without the right tools can lead to damage that makes it more difficult to gain access to your vehicle in the future. Professional lockout services have the tools and expertise to unlock your car quickly without damaging it, thus making it easier for you to get your car unlocked and save time and stress.

Be calm and call for assistance if you find yourself stranded in your car, with your keys locked in car no spare locked out of my vehicle inside. Do not try to unlock your vehicle using the DIY techniques you've seen on the internet. These tricks might work for certain cars however they could cause serious damage to modern vehicles that have advanced locking mechanisms.

The towing service you choose locally can provide a lockout service for an affordable rate. Certain automakers also provide smartphone apps to unlock cars remotely. If you own a car keys locked in car from one of these manufacturers and have an active warranty or roadside assistance program, be sure to review their apps for more details on how to utilize them.

You can also call your local dealership for autos to inquire if they are capable of unlocking your car. This service could be offered for free or at a cost of a small amount depending on the car's manufacturer and the relationship you have with the dealership. Additionally, certain non-profit organizations and community support groups can also provide assistance for those who find themselves in a car lockout situation. To learn more about the options in your area you can contact your local community centers or social service organizations.
